Bash Version: 5.0 Patch Level: 17 Release Status: release Description: When using errexit and noclobber, a group command redirected to overwrite an existing file should cause script termination but doesn't. Repeat-By: ---------------------------------------------------------------------- #!/bin/bash # # Why can we get "here" but not "there"? # shopt -s -o errexit noclobber touch /tmp/test.out { echo a; } > /tmp/test.out echo here echo a > /tmp/test.out echo there ----------------------------------------------------------------------
